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your home and assess the damage to find out the best course of action. We’ll identify the source of the water and develop a plan to extract it and dry your home. We’ll also provide you with a detailed estimate of the work to be done so you know exactly what to expect.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our advanced equipment to extract the water from your home, including truck-mounted extractors and specialized drying equipment. We’ll work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age and getting your home dry faster.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ry your home thoroughly. We’ll also use dehumidification equipment to remove excess moisture from the air, re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th and keeping your home safe and healthy.

Step 4: Monitoring and Completion

Our team will continue to monitor the drying process to ensure that your home is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ll also provide you with a final inspection to ensure that the job is complete to your satisfaction and that your home is safe and secure.

Standing Water Extraction Cost in Duncanville, TX

The cost of Standing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Duncanville, TX.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, but the actual cost will depend on the specifics of your situation. We offer free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ect so you can budget accordingly.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present.
Monitoring and Completion $100 – $500 The complexity of the job and the number of technicians required.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, but we offer free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ect so you can budget accordingly.
